Health Care Reform Effect on 'Grandfathered Plans'
Proskauer Rose LLP [Guidance Overview] Apr. 5, 2010 Excerpt: This client alert focuses on the 'grandfathering' provisions enacted as part of the Patient Protection and Affordable Care Act (H.R. 3590) (the 'Reform Act') as amended by the Health Care & Education Affordability Reconciliation Act of 2010 (H.R. 4872) (the 'Reconciliation Act'). The grandfathering relief allows certain plans in effect on the date of enactment to avoid the application of many of the new rules. Nevertheless, there are some healthcare reform provisions that do apply to grandfathered plans. |
